Establish Technical Abilities
Mastering technical expertise is basic for any restoration artist, since it assures precision and treatment when dealing with sensitive and important artworks. Start by becoming proficient with numerous tools and supplies generally used in restoration, such as scalpels, brushes, adhesives, and specialized cleansing agents. Comprehending how various supplies interact is crucial to stop triggering unintended hurt.
A sound grasp of chemical ideas is vital. Understand solvents, varnishes, and binding media, and tips on how to safely and securely take care of and use them. Understanding the chemical composition of pigments, metals, textiles, and other products can help you make educated selections in the course of restoration, ensuring compatibility and extensive-expression balance.
Additionally, embrace fashionable systems to enhance your restoration abilities. Digital imaging techniques, which include infrared reflectography, ultraviolet fluorescence, and X-ray Examination, enable you to look at artworks beneath the area levels. Microscopy is another necessary Device for examining wonderful particulars, pinpointing content degradation, and documenting restoration development with precision.
Establishing retouching and inpainting abilities is Similarly crucial. This entails matching hues, textures, and brushstrokes to seamlessly integrate repairs with the first artwork. Strategies like glazing and layering involve persistence and a meticulous approach to reach genuine success.
In addition, understanding structural conservation approaches is critical, particularly when addressing fragile artifacts, sculptures, or architectural things. Discover approaches for stabilizing canvases, repairing tears, and consolidating weakened components.

Fully grasp Moral Rules
Understanding ethical guidelines is really a cornerstone of accountable art restoration. Restoration artists should strategy Every single task with a robust feeling of integrity, making sure their do the job preserves the first artist's intent as well as artwork's historic price. Ethical procedures In this particular discipline are guided by ideas including minimum intervention, reversibility, and complete documentation.
Minimum intervention means making the the very least degree of improvements necessary to stabilize and preserve the artwork. This tactic will help sustain the original materials and authenticity of your piece. Around-restoration may result in the loss of historical aspects, altering the artist's initial vision, which is why restraint is significant.
Reversibility is yet another crucial principle. Restoration treatment plans should be finished in a means that allows upcoming conservators to reverse or modify them devoid of harmful the first artwork. This is vital since restoration materials and approaches evolve with time, and future enhancements could offer superior options.
Complete documentation is essential for sustaining transparency during the restoration approach. Detailed data of the artwork's affliction, the supplies applied, and also the approaches applied really should be kept ahead of, during, and soon after restoration. This makes certain that potential conservators have a transparent understanding of the operate finished.
Qualified organizations such as the American Institute for Conservation (AIC) deliver ethical suggestions that established industry specifications. These include things like respecting cultural heritage, prioritizing the artwork's long-phrase preservation, and fascinating in continual Studying to stay up-to-date with most effective practices.
